Want to learn more about becoming a CPA? Attend a CPA Info Session! During each session, our CPA licensed instructor will explain the career outlook of a CPA, breakdown the requirements for taking the CPA exam and for licensure, share with you study tips and examination strategies, and answer any other CPA-related questions you may have.

CPA Exam Review Course
Powered by Becker CPA and led Professor Kristin Li, this course helps students to pass the CPA exam with an affordable cost. Please keep an eye out for course flyers at the beginning of each semester for schedules and enrollment details. This course is only available for currently enrolled students or CSUF alumni.
